OpenStack repository preventing Ceph to be upgraded
Issue
On a server which is registered to both Ceph and Openstack, yum fails to update to Red Hat Ceph Storage 1.3 (ceph-0.94.1), with the following error (extract only) :
# yum update ceph
[...]
581 packages excluded due to repository priority protections
[...]
--> Finished Dependency Resolution
Error: Package: 1:ceph-0.94.1-16.el7cp.x86_64 (rhel-7-server-rhceph-1.3-mon-rpms)
Requires: librbd1 = 1:0.94.1
Installed: 1:librbd1-0.80.8-6.el7cp.x86_64 (@rhel-7-server-rh-common-rpms)
librbd1 = 1:0.80.8-6.el7cp
Available: librbd1-0.80.5-1.el7ost.x86_64 (rhel-7-server-openstack-6.0-rpms)
librbd1 = 0.80.5-1.el7ost
Available: librbd1-0.80.5-4.el7ost.x86_64 (rhel-7-server-openstack-6.0-rpms)
librbd1 = 0.80.5-4.el7ost
Available: 1:librbd1-0.80.7-2.el7.x86_64 (rhel-7-server-rpms)
librbd1 = 1:0.80.7-2.el7
The machine is correctly registered to the Ceph repos (e.g. : rhel-7-server-rhceph-1.3-mon-rpms for a RHEL7 based Ceph MON)
Environment
- Red Hat Ceph Storage
- Server is also registered to OpenStack repositories
- yum-plugin-priorities installed
Subscriber exclusive content
A Red Hat subscription provides unlimited access to our knowledgebase, tools, and much more.